Former Observer staff sought to share anniversary celebrations

Former staff of the St Albans Observer are being sought to help the paper celebrate its 20th anniversary.

The Newsquest-owned title first hit the streets as a broadsheet free paper in June 1985, and current staff are now putting together a special supplement to mark the milestone.

As part of this they are looking for former members of staff to share their memories of the paper.

  • The first issue of the Observer
  • Deputy editor Julie Voyce said: "We're looking for any funny stories that people may have to help bring the supplement to life.

    "For instance we've heard from someone who worked at the paper on its first day and remembers that the phones hadn't be connected - so the reporters had to go and use the phone box on the corner!"
